In a working document published on Wednesday 3 December, the European energy ministers are invited to a discuss, at a working lunch, security of supply and European competitiveness “in a shifting global energy landscape”.
This lunch will take place during the Energy Council meeting on Monday 15 December (see EUROPE 13763/11) and anticipates the presentation, expected in early 2026, of the revised energy security framework by the European Commission.
In its presentation document, the Danish Presidency of the Council of the European Union discusses the security of supply challenges arising from Russia’s invasion of Ukraine, the repercussions of climate change and the transformation of the energy system.
The Presidency asks: “in light of the shifting global energy landscape, evolving geopolitical trends, and new energy security threats, how can the EU ensure security of supply and remain competitive?”
This session will be introduced by the Executive Director of the International Energy Agency (IEA), Fatih Birol.
